Transaction 35a1547be81d59cf43f2dd25ef3d5d61ae6f2d397c623df412076304be1ed0e8

1 Input
1 Outputs
  • 35a1547be81d59cf43f2dd25ef3d5d61ae6f2d397c623df412076304be1ed0e8:0
  • value  3396308
    address  3MMrzVdDMAJpG3MCXaLzTSbyUsNiWoHv1F